Turbogen  (XTAE:TURB) Pretax Margin % Explanation

The pretax margin, as know as pretax profit margin, is widely used to measure the operating efficiency of a company before deducting taxes.

The pretax margin is sometimes preferred over the net margin as tax expenditures can make profitability comparisons between companies misleading.

It is a useful tool to compare companies operating in the same sector and less effective when comparing companies from other sectors as each industry generally has different operating expenses and sales patterns.

The long term trend of the pretax margin is a good indicator of the competitiveness and health of the business.

Turbogen Business Description

Address Efal Street 22, Petach Tikva, ISR
Turbogen Ltd is engaged in developing multifuel CHP systems with a vision of providing on-site energy for buildings. Its CHP systems outperform current electric efficiency solutions, enabling fast ROI, lower building emissions, and peak saving for utilities. The company's multi-fuel technology enables hybrid Operations: Solar-Gas, Hydrogen-Gas, SOFC-Gas.
